What is Process Innovation?

Process innovation refers to the identification and implementation of new or improved ways of doing business processes. It involves introducing ideas, technologies, or methodologies that improve the efficiency, effectiveness, quality, and overall performance of a business operation. Process innovation is a key component of organizational development and plays a vital role in driving efficiency, growth, and competitiveness in today’s fast-paced business world.

Why is Process Innovation Important?

Process innovation is crucial for businesses to stay relevant and competitive in today’s dynamic and ever-changing marketplace. Here are some key reasons why process innovation is important:

1. Increased Efficiency: Implementing innovative processes can help businesses streamline operations, reduce waste, and improve productivity. By eliminating unnecessary steps, automating manual tasks, or reorganizing workflows, companies can optimize their resources and achieve higher levels of efficiency.

2. Enhanced Quality: Process innovation can lead to improved quality control and product/service standards. By reevaluating and refining existing processes, businesses can identify areas of improvement, identify potential defects or errors, and implement quality measures to ensure customer satisfaction.

3. Cost Reduction: Innovation in processes often results in cost savings. By minimizing waste, improving resource allocation, and eliminating unnecessary expenses, companies can drive down operational costs and improve their bottom line.

4. Competitive Advantage: Process innovation enables businesses to differentiate themselves from competitors. By consistently improving and optimizing their operations, companies can deliver better products or services, respond to market needs swiftly, and stay ahead of the competition.

How to Drive Process Innovation?

Driving process innovation requires a strategic and systematic approach. Here are some key steps to take:

1. Identify Opportunities: Analyze existing processes to identify bottlenecks, inefficiencies, or areas for improvement. Engage employees and stakeholders to gather insights and identify pain points.

2. Research and Learn: Stay updated on industry trends, emerging technologies, and best practices. Explore how other organizations have successfully implemented process improvements.

3. Foster a Culture of Innovation: Encourage a culture that values creativity, continuous improvement, and experimentation. Empower employees to contribute ideas, provide feedback, and take ownership of process improvements.

4. Embrace Technology: Embrace digital transformation and leverage technology solutions to automate manual tasks, improve data analysis, and enhance collaboration. Technologies such as artificial intelligence, robotic process automation, and data analytics can significantly drive process innovation.

5. Test and Validate: Pilot test process improvements on a small scale to assess their effectiveness. Gather feedback, monitor outcomes, and make adjustments as necessary.

6. Continuous Improvement and Evaluation: Process innovation is an ongoing journey. Regularly evaluate and monitor the implemented changes, gather performance data, and make further enhancements to ensure sustainability and continuous improvement.
